This is a role where what you do every day will be seen, felt and make a genuine difference. We are currently recruiting a Caretaker to support our housing schemes by maintaining high standards of cleanliness, safety and basic upkeep across communal areas. This is a hands-on cleaning and minor maintenance role for someone who notices the small details, takes pride in their work and understands the importance of well-managed, clean and safe shared spaces.

About the role: Working across a defined patch, you'll be responsible for the day-to-day presentation, cleanliness and basic maintenance of communal and shared areas. You'll work independently while also collaborating with housing, neighbourhood and contractor teams to ensure buildings and outdoor spaces are safe, tidy and compliant. You'll be part of a wider caretaking team, working alongside other caretakers when required and providing cover across schemes to maintain consistent standards. While much of the role involves lone working, there will be times when you work collaboratively with colleagues on shared tasks or larger jobs. This is a practical, frontline caretaking role focused on maintaining clean, safe and well-managed environments, supporting effective neighbourhood management and high standards across our housing schemes.

Why join Selwood Housing? At Selwood Housing, we believe everyone deserves a safe, secure and affordable place to call home. As a not-for-profit housing organisation, we own and manage over 7,000 homes across the Southwest - and we're growing. With a bold ambition to build 1,700 new affordable homes by 2034, we're investing in the future of local people and places.
